一屏两用,Android应用分屏技巧大揭秘:告别单一界面,释放多任务潜能!

一屏两用,Android应用分屏技巧大揭秘:告别单一界面,释放多任务潜能!

随着智能手机的普及和性能的提升,用户对于多任务处理的需求日益增长。Android系统作为全球最受欢迎的移动操作系统,提供了丰富的多任务处理功能,其中分屏模式(Split Screen Mode)就是一项非常实用的功能。本文将深入探讨Android应用分屏技巧,帮助用户告别单一界面,释放多任务潜能。

一、分屏模式的基本概念

分屏模式允许用户将屏幕分割成两个部分,每个部分运行一个应用。这种模式特别适用于需要同时查看或操作多个应用场景,如一边浏览网页一边聊天,或者一边看视频一边回复邮件等。

二、分屏模式的实现与配置

1. 支持分屏模式的应用

首先,需要确保您的应用支持分屏模式。在AndroidManifest.xml中,可以通过设置android:resizeableActivity属性来控制应用是否支持分屏模式。例如:

...

或者针对特定的Activity:

...

2. 监听分屏模式状态

在Activity中,可以通过重写onMultiWindowModeChanged方法来监听应用是否进入分屏模式:

@Override

public void onMultiWindowModeChanged(boolean isInMultiWindowMode) {

super.onMultiWindowModeChanged(isInMultiWindowMode);

if (isInMultiWindowMode) {

// 进入分屏模式

} else {

// 离开分屏模式

}

}

3. 调整布局以适应分屏模式

在分屏模式下,应用界面可能需要重新布局以适应屏幕分割。可以通过以下方式调整布局:

android:layout_width="match_parent"

android:layout_height="match_parent"

android:orientation="vertical">

android:layout_width="match_parent"

android:layout_height="0dp"

android:layout_weight="1"

android:orientation="vertical">

android:layout_width="match_parent"

android:layout_height="0dp"

android:layout_weight="1"

android:orientation="vertical">

三、Android 12的“App Pairs”功能

Android 12引入了“App Pairs”功能,允许用户将两个应用分组作为一个任务使用。这将为用户带来更加便捷的多任务处理体验。

1. 配置App Pairs

在AndroidManifest.xml中,可以通过以下方式配置App Pairs:

android:name=".MyActivity"

android:resizeableActivity="true"

android:label="@string/app_name">

...

android:name=".AnotherActivity"

android:resizeableActivity="true"

android:label="@string/another_app_name">

...

2. 使用App Pairs

在分屏模式下,用户可以选择将两个应用配对,从而实现一屏两用的效果。

四、总结

分屏模式是Android系统的一项非常实用的功能,可以帮助用户告别单一界面,释放多任务潜能。通过本文的介绍,相信您已经掌握了Android应用分屏技巧。现在就尝试一下吧,让您的多任务处理更加高效!

养生小贴士

为什么签到签不了?
💡 小知识

为什么签到签不了?

📅 08-11 👍 84
超级实用PS文字特效设计简易教程
💡 小知识

超级实用PS文字特效设计简易教程

📅 08-17 👍 290
什么是数字认证,数字认证有什么作用?
💡 小知识

什么是数字认证,数字认证有什么作用?

📅 07-13 👍 560